Comments (5)
Hi @sinashahidi - thanks for opening an issue. We're using the Mapbox tool https://github.com/mapbox/shp-write to handle our shapefile generation (which itself uses https://github.com/mapbox/dbf for the data writing), it might be related to that library. I'll do some investigation and see if there are options we can provide to it to preserve the correct character set.
from idb-osm-extraction-tool.
Thank you so much @mmcfarland !
from idb-osm-extraction-tool.
Hi! :) Any improvement or further guide? Look forward to hearing from you! All the best...
from idb-osm-extraction-tool.
Hi @sinashahidi, thanks for your patience while I looked into this matter. After some investigation, it looks like enocding that character set might not be possible due to limitations in the DBF standard used by the shapefile. I can confirm that the characters are correct when we pass it to the mapbox shp-write module, but the resulting shapefile doesn't retain it, even when setting the layer encoding to Windows-1256
in QGIS.
See:
mapbox/shp-write#33
As an alternative tool, check out https://overpass-turbo.eu/ which could allow you to export as alternate formats, though you'll have to craft the Overpass query yourself.
from idb-osm-extraction-tool.
Dear @mmcfarland thanks for your perusal and guidance..
from idb-osm-extraction-tool.
Related Issues (20)
- Add OSM based geocoder HOT 1
- Create actual OSM query from filters HOT 2
- Add Netlify account for application HOT 4
- Create info modal linked from sidebar header
- Add custom date range option to date select dropdown
- Add tests HOT 1
- Click and Release doesn't work for drawing on IE11 HOT 2
- Add the "Sponsored by IDB" message
- Add the "Something look wrong? Update..." message HOT 1
- Upgrade to React 16.8
- Replace uses of react-loadable with Suspense/lazy
- Shapefiles produced from extract are not valid HOT 2
- Add LICENSE HOT 1
- Replace object prop-types with custom shapes
- Use date range filter to modify overpass queries
- Add visual indication that successful requests with no features returned no features
- Make new release HOT 1
- Add GitHub Issue Templates
- Enable exporting OSM tags as a text file and/or copying them to the computer clipboard
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from idb-osm-extraction-tool.